Avenue Road is in Rugby and in Rugby district. CV21 2JW is located in the New Bilton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Rugby.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ding CV21 2JW has a slightly higher male population, with 51.6%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around CV21 2JW,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 49.8%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(88.1%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Avenue Road was 25.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 42.9% lower than the Bilton average. The most reported crime type was Other theft.
Avenue Road has the 30th lowest crime rate of 121 local areas in Bilton and the 85th lowest crime rate of 349 local areas in Rugby .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 3.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-40.8%.

Households in this area have a similar level of wealth to the average household in England and Wales. 52% of analyzed areas in England and Wales have higher average household annual income than this area.
